    White gold jewelry is generally plated with rhodium to make it whiter. Buffing or dipping may never get it as white as it was when new.

    Again, EZ-est won't hurt it, but some cheap mall store white gold is actually yellowish, the seller figuring that SINCE IT'S
    GOING TO BE RHODIUM PLATED ANYWAY, why bother to properly alloy it so that it looks white by itself.
